freetrade vs FXNet - Headquarters And Year Of Founding
freetrade was founded in 2016 and has its headquaters in United Kingdom.
FXNet was founded in 2012 and has its head office in Cyprus.

freetrade vs FXNet - Regulation And Licencing In More Detail
freetrade is regulated by Financial Conduct Authority. Registered in England and Wales (no. 09797821).
FXNet is regulated by Financial Conduct Authority (FCA), Cyprus Securities and Exchange Commission (CySEC).

However, this doesn't necessarily mean that online brokers don't charge any fees. They charge fees of varying rates for a variety of services to earn money. There are mainly 3 different types of fees for this purpose.
The first sort of fees to look out for are trading fees. When you make an actual trade, like purchasing a stock or an ETF, you're charged trading fees. In such instances, you are spending a spread, financing speed, or even a commission. The kinds of trading fees and the prices differ from broker to broker.
Commissions can be fixed or determined by the traded volume. On the other hand, a spread denotes the difference between the buying and selling price. Financing or overnight rates are those who are billed when you maintain a leveraged position for longer than daily.
Aside from trading fees, online brokers also bill non-trading fees. These are determined by the actions you undertake on your accounts. They're charged for operations like depositing money, not trading for lengthy periods, or withdrawals.
